Mystical Rain (Strike) [[[Descriptor::Water]]] | |
Level: | Level::1 |
---|---|
Initiation Action: | 1 standard action |
Range: | target |
Target or Area: | One Creature |
Duration: | see text |
Johan fire an arrow at the savage orc. The arrow harmlessly rebound on the orc leather armor, as the orc was about to counter attack with his crossbow a mysterious mist raise between him and Johan.
You make one ranged attack against target creature within range with your highest base attack bonus, no matter the result of the attack a 10 ft. wide trail of fog follow the arrow trajectory and end at the target. The fog is similar to Obscuring Mist and last for 1 round/initiator level.
